DEPDC4, Contains 1 DEP domain. The DEP domain shown is from the mDvl1 protein and contains a core helix bundle of three a-helices. H1 and H2 are separated by a ß-hairpin and H3 is followed by two short ß-strands. The triple a-helix architecture forms a hydrophobic core where key residues stabilize the structure through multiple hydrophobic interactions. It has been suggested that the H1 helix is the site of DEP domain interaction with other proteins. Structures to the mouse Epac2 and human Pleckstrin DEP domains share this conserved core structure. DEP domains have been implicated to mediate membrane localization. Furthermore, the DEP domain of a yeast regulator of G-protein signaling, Sst2, has recently been shown to interact with the unphosphorylated C-terminal tail of the yeast GPCR, Ste2, suggesting a role for DEP domains in selective targeting of RGS proteins to specific GPCRs.
